Z26-011 — Subdivide property into four lots for residential use

0 & 7390 Cedar Grove Road · hearing 2026-07-14 · new

Dianne Lloyd is seeking to subdivide 10.68 acres on Cedar Grove Road into four residential lots within the same R-6 zoning district and Cliftondale Overlay. Staff recommends denial, though the Planning Commission approved it conditionally to rezone to AG-1, creating uncertainty about the project's viability.

CDP26-003 — Light industrial warehouse/distribution campus consisting of seven buildings

0 Campbellton Road & 0, 336, 2230, 6460, 2391, 2331 Chattahoochee Drive · hearing 2026-07-14 · new

Bridge Logistics is requesting to rezone 157.86 acres from Suburban A Single-Family Dwelling District to Light Industrial District to develop a 1.7+ million square foot warehouse/distribution campus with seven buildings. Both staff and Planning Commission have recommended deferral of this case, suggesting the proposal requires further review before approval consideration.

CV26-002 — 50 unit mixed residential senior community for residents age 62 and older

7490 Butner Road · hearing 2026-07-14 · new

This rezoning petition seeks to convert approximately 13.8 acres from Community Unit Plan to Senior Housing District to develop a 50-unit senior residential community for residents 62 and older. The proposal includes concurrent variance requests to reduce or eliminate buffer and setback requirements on the northwestern and western property lines. Staff recommends approval, though the Planning Commission has deferred the case.

Z25-020 — 293 single family detached homes

0, 7000, 6200, 6190 Koweta & 5675 Dodson Road · hearing 2026-05-12 · new

Applicant seeks to modify an existing CUP zoning case (Z25-020) previously approved for 293 single-family homes by reducing minimum lot size from 9,000 to 6,600 square feet and removing lots from stream and perimeter buffer areas. This modification increases development density by allowing smaller lots and affects the site plan's buffer requirements, which may impact stormwater management and environmental protections on the 130.19-acre property.

Z22-007 — 18-lot single-family residential subdivision

Northeastern side of Wallace Road, Land Lot 105 of the 14th District, City of South Fulton, Fulton County, Georgia · hearing 2026-04-28 · continued

The applicant seeks to modify a previously-approved rezoning to R-3 zoning by removing conditions that limited the original development to 12 homes and instead allowing an 18-lot residential subdivision on 13.82 acres. The proposal adds an adjacent 2-acre parcel and increases density; public participation revealed community concerns about traffic impacts and the increase from the originally-approved 12-home limit, though some attendees supported the modifications. Staff and Planning Commission recommend approval with conditions including 25-foot buffers, deceleration lane, and minimum home specifications.

TA26-001 — comprehensive_plan_amendment

City of South Fulton, Georgia (Municipal Code Amendment) · hearing 2026-02-24 · new

This ordinance repeals distance separation requirements and removes a 1,000-foot residential buffer restriction for gasoline stations, allowing them by right in C-2, M-1, and M-2 zoning districts and via special use permit within 7920 feet of another gas station or 1000 feet of residential uses. Developers proposing gas stations in South Fulton will face fewer locational constraints and faster approval pathways. The Planning Commission recommended denial (5-1), signaling potential community opposition to relaxing these restrictions.

CDP25-015 — 162 cottage-style residential units with private garages, driveways, fenced yards, and amenities including clubhouse, pool, playground, dog park, and nature trails

5090, 5050, & 0 Southwood Road, South Fulton, TX · hearing 2026-01-27 · continued

BTR Group seeks to rezone 30.13 acres from agricultural to apartment limited use to develop 162 cottage-style residential units at a density of 5.38 units per acre. The project also requires a Comprehensive Plan amendment from Suburban Neighborhood I to Suburban Neighborhood II. Staff recommends denial, citing insufficient zoning buffers on southern and western perimeters and concerns that the increased density would depart from the area's existing character.
